====== Debian: interactive boot ====== ===== Sinn und Zweck ===== Es kann vorkommen, dass man das Verlangen verspürt einen Systemdienst (in Runlevel 2) beim booten des Systems nicht zu starten. (... weil dieser vllt. das System anhält o.ä.) ===== Schritt für Schritt ===== - Mittels apt-get source sysvinit die Sourcen abholen - Mit apt-get build-dep sysvinit werden die Vorraussetzungen zum Paketbauen installiert - Debian-Patches herunterladen: * sid: {{:it:linux:debian:sysvinit_2.88dsf-18a.debian-diff.tar.gz|}} * wget --no-check-certificate https://wiki.ex23.de/dokuwiki/lib/exe/fetch.php/it:linux:debian:sysvinit_2.88dsf-18a.debian-diff.tar.gz -O - | tar -xvz * squeeze: {{:it:linux:debian:sysvinit_2.88dsf-13a.debian-diff.tar.gz|}} * wget --no-check-certificate https://wiki.ex23.de/dokuwiki/lib/exe/fetch.php/it:linux:debian:sysvinit_2.88dsf-13a.debian-diff.tar.gz -O - | tar -xvz - Sourcen entpacken mittels dpkg-source -x *a.dsc - Paket(e) bauen mit cd sysvinit*; dpkg-buildpackage -rfakeroot - ls *.deb bootlogd_2.88dsf-18a_i386.deb initscripts_2.88dsf-18a_i386.deb sysv-rc_2.88dsf-18a_all.deb sysvinit-utils_2.88dsf-18a_i386.deb sysvinit_2.88dsf-18a_i386.deb(für sid) - Fertig!